Shoplifter killed by passing car after being Tasered by police outside store


A police officer is being investigated after he Tasered an alleged shoplifter who was then hit by a car and killed.

The officer, 37, was investigating a shoplifting incident at a Walmart in Mount Vernon, Washington, on Wednesday about 8.25pm, according to a police statement.

The 37-year-old was given a description of the alleged shoplifter carrying a plastic shopping bag.

The officer approached a man fitting the description to speak with him but the man fled on foot.

He ran across the road and the officer deployed a Taser causing the alleged shoplifter to fall.

A car then ran over him killing him at the scene.

The Taser was department-issued and the officer has been placed on administrative leave.

An investigation is ongoing.
